3-Dimensional Insurance Brokers India (3Di India) has announced the appointment of Parikshit Mahajan as its Executive Chairman and Director, marking a significant milestone in the company’s journey toward technological innovation and operational excellence in insurance broking. With more than 25 years of experience spanning health insurance, InsurTech, international TPA operations and reinsurance, Parikshit brings a rare combination of strategic vision, industry insight and execution capability to 3Di India.
Parikshit Mahajan has long been a trailblazer in India’s health insurance landscape. During his tenure as Chairman & Managing Director of Volo Health TPA (formerly East West Assist), he spearheaded transformative growth, scaling the company into one of India’s fastest-growing, technology-driven TPAs. Under his leadership, Volo achieved a tenfold increase in both Gross Written Premium (GWP) and revenue, managing over ₹1,300 crore in premiums and serving more than 1.8 million insured lives across 14,000 hospitals in over 600 cities nationwide.
In addition to his corporate achievements, He continues to shape the healthcare services sector as Chief Mentor at East West Rescue, India’s first and largest medical assistance group established in 1973. His guidance encompasses critical areas such as air and road ambulance services, medical repatriation and international insurance claims. Complementing his professional expertise, Mahajan also oversees one of India’s ultra-high net worth family offices, demonstrating his strategic acumen across finance, treasury management and legacy planning.
A visionary entrepreneur and technologist, Mahajan is at the forefront of 3Di Technologies, the firm’s Insurtech subsidiary. 3Di Technologies leverages artificial intelligence, APIs and fully digital ecosystems to streamline the insurance value chain, from underwriting to claims management. The platforms cater to both corporate and employee benefits clients, delivering seamless, technology-enabled insurance experiences.
His professional journey began with global consulting firms KPMG and PwC, where he honed his financial and operational expertise before venturing into entrepreneurship.
